Output e6f89ec55fcbdd64da2702803bb0039150b19a3c6f6b10f01c71a0e046edb513:0

value
37827893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9a432b91b30ac1b2f8c979c4a56a9ef74b86ddf OP_EQUAL
address
3MXoFrgxKGsXNExb7hEfKbfgbx75o55toB
transaction
e6f89ec55fcbdd64da2702803bb0039150b19a3c6f6b10f01c71a0e046edb513
spent
true